Weaponry 101: Choosing the Right Tools for the Job

BGMI features a diverse arsenal of weapons, each with its own strengths and weaknesses. Assault rifles like the M416

and AKM are versatile choices for medium-range combat, while submachine guns like the UZI excel in close-quarters engagements. Sniper rifles like the Kar98k and M24 provide lethal accuracy at long distances, and shotguns like the S686 are devastating in confined spaces.

Understanding the characteristics of each weapon is essential for choosing the right tool for the job. Experiment with different weapons in training mode to find the ones that suit your playstyle. Pay attention to factors like damage output, rate of fire, recoil control, and effective range. Equip your weapons with appropriate attachments, such as scopes, suppressors, and extended magazines, to further enhance their performance.

Weapon attachments can drastically alter a weapon's performance, so it's crucial to understand how they work. Scopes provide enhanced zoom for improved accuracy at long ranges, while suppressors reduce Muzzle flash and noise, making you harder to detect. Foregrips and stocks reduce recoil, improving stability and control. Extended magazines increase your ammo capacity, allowing you to engage in longer firefights without reloading.

Here's a table summarizing some popular BGMI weapons and their ideal use cases:

Weapon Type Ideal Range Strengths Weaknesses
M416 Assault Rifle Medium Versatile, easy to control, good all-around choice Moderate damage, less effective at long ranges
AKM Assault Rifle Medium High damage output, effective in short bursts High recoil, difficult to control at long ranges
UZI Submachine Gun Close High rate of fire, devastating in close quarters Limited range, high recoil
Kar98k Sniper Rifle Long High damage, one-shot headshot potential Slow rate of fire, requires precise aiming
S686 Shotgun Close Extremely high burst damage at very close range Limited range, requires very accurate shot placement

Strategic Landing and Looting: Setting Yourself Up for Success

Your choice of landing spot can significantly impact your chances of survival and early-game success. Popular landing zones like Pochinki and Georgopol offer high loot density but also attract a large number of players, leading to intense firefights from the get-go. If you're a beginner, it's often wiser to choose less populated areas, such as smaller towns and compounds, to loot in peace and gain a footing before engaging in combat.

Effective looting involves prioritizing essential items that will give you an advantage in the early game. Prioritize weapons, ammunition, armor, and healing supplies. Don't waste time collecting unnecessary items that will weigh you down. A well-equipped player with basic gear is far more effective than a player with a full inventory of useless items.

After landing, quickly assess your surroundings and identify nearby buildings and loot containers. Move efficiently from one location to another, searching for weapons and gear. Be aware of your surroundings and listen for audio cues, such as footsteps and gunfire, that might indicate the presence of enemies. If you encounter an enemy while looting, be prepared to engage in a firefight or disengage and find a safer location.

Here’s how to efficiently loot:

  • Prioritize Armor and Helmets: These will significantly increase your survivability in early engagements.
  • Quickly Acquire a Weapon: Even a pistol is better than nothing.
  • Stock Up on Ammo: Running out of ammo mid-fight is a death sentence.
  • Gather Healing Items: First aid kits, bandages, and energy drinks can be lifesavers.

Always be mindful of the circle and plan your rotations accordingly.

The circle is the safe zone that shrinks over time, forcing players to converge and engage in combat. Rotate early to avoid getting caught outside the circle and taking damage from the blue zone. Choose routes that offer cover and concealment, such as buildings, trees, and terrain features. Be prepared to encounter enemies along the way and adjust your strategy accordingly.

Utilizing Grenades and Utilities Strategically

Grenades and utilities can be powerful tools for flushing out enemies, clearing buildings, and controlling areas. Frag grenades are ideal for inflicting damage in confined spaces, while smoke grenades provide cover and concealment. Molotov cocktails can be used to deny access to certain areas, and stun grenades can disorient enemies, making them vulnerable to attack.

Effective grenade usage involves:

  • Cooking Grenades: Time your grenade throws to explode shortly after landing, giving enemies less time to react.
  • Bouncing Grenades: Bounce grenades off walls and ceilings to reach enemies behind cover.
  • Creating Diversions: Use smoke grenades to create distractions and confuse enemies.
  • Flushing Out Enemies: Use frag grenades to force enemies out of buildings and into the open.
  • Area Denial: Use molotov cocktails to prevent enemies from entering certain areas.

Movement and Positioning: Staying One Step Ahead

Strategic movement and positioning are crucial for survival in BGMI. Avoid staying in one place for too long, as this makes you an easy target. Move frequently from cover to cover, utilizing terrain features to your advantage. Always be aware of your surroundings and anticipate enemy movements.

Effective movement and positioning involve:

  • Peeking and Jiggling: Quickly peek around corners to Gather information without exposing yourself to enemy fire.
  • Flanking: Move to the side or behind the enemy to gain a tactical advantage.
  • Rotating Strategically: Rotate early to avoid getting caught outside the circle and to secure favorable positions.
  • Utilizing High Ground: Gain a vantage point by positioning yourself on hills or rooftops.
  • Predicting Enemy Movement: Try to anticipate where your enemies will go and position yourself accordingly to outmaneuver them.

Don't take a predictable path across open spaces, instead use available cover, including trees, rocks and even damaged vehicles. This also prevents the enemy from easily spotting you.
